  • The wheels, also known as rollers, are usually made of nylon, plastic, or steel, and are attached to the bottom of the door to allow it to roll along the track. The wheels are designed to reduce friction and make it easier for the door to slide open and closed. Over time, the wheels may become worn or damaged, which can cause the door to stick or become difficult to move. In such cases, the wheels may need to be replaced to restore the smooth operation of the door

  • Despite their names, both cast iron and wrought iron are actually alloys, meaning they contain certain amounts of other materials in addition to iron. Cast iron is usually 2 to 4% carbon and contains small amounts of silicon, manganese and occasionally sulfur and phosphorus. Cast iron is made either by smelting iron ore or pig iron (an intermediate iron ore product) then mixing it with carbon and other metal alloys.

  • Connecting the posts are the horizontal rails. These parts provide structure and maintain the integrity of the fence. Wrought iron fences typically consist of two horizontal rails—top and bottom. The top rail is often wider than the bottom, providing a finished look and added stability. Rails can also be designed with intricate patterns, seamlessly blending function with artistic expression.

  • The hanging sliding door roller system typically consists of a top-mounted roller assembly and a bottom guide. The top rollers, usually made from durable materials like stainless steel or nylon, are attached to the top edge of the door panel. They are designed to bear the weight of the door while minimizing noise and vibration during operation. The bottom guide, on the other hand, keeps the door aligned and prevents it from swaying or lifting off the track.
